The Impact of Tooth Loss

Tooth loss isn’t just about aesthetics—it can mess with your daily life. Missing teeth make chewing tougher, speech trickier, and can even shift your remaining teeth out of place. A 2021 study by the Oral Health Foundation found that 74% of adults with missing teeth feel less confident in social situations. Why It Happens

Teeth can go missing for all sorts of reasons: decay, gum disease, injury, or even genetics. Ageing plays a role too—by age 50, the average person has lost at least one tooth (British Dental Association, 2020). Whatever the cause, it’s not something you have to live with. Dental Implants: A Solid Fix

Dental implants Belfast are a top choice for replacing missing teeth. They’re like a high-tech stand-in for your natural tooth, with a titanium post that roots into your jawbone and a crown that looks like the real deal. The Oral Health Foundation reports a 95% success rate for implants when maintained properly, making them a dependable option for long-term results.

How They Work

It starts with a check-up to ensure your jawbone is up for the task. The dentist places a titanium post into the bone, which fuses over 3–6 months. Once it’s secure, a custom-made crown is fitted on top, matching your other teeth. The process takes time but delivers a tooth that functions and feels natural, letting you chew and smile with ease.

Why Choose Implants?

  • Longevity: With proper care, implants can last 20+ years, outpacing dentures or bridges.
  • Natural Feel: They stay put, so no slipping or clicking like some dentures.
  • Bone Health: Implants stimulate your jawbone, preventing bone loss that happens with missing teeth.

Disclaimer: Implants require healthy gums and enough bone density. Consult a dentist to confirm they’re right for you.

Who’s a Candidate?

If you’ve lost one or more teeth, implants could be a fit. They’re great for those who want a permanent solution over removable dentures. Smokers or people with conditions like diabetes may need extra checks, as these can affect healing. Regular dental visits and good hygiene are musts to keep implants in top shape.

Invisalign: Aligning Your Smile

For those with missing teeth and misalignment, Invisalign Belfast offers a discreet way to straighten things out. These clear, removable aligners shift your teeth gradually without the look of traditional braces. The British Orthodontic Society notes that clear aligners work for 90% of cases, from minor gaps to more complex bite issues.

The Invisalign Process

Your dentist uses 3D scans to map out your treatment. You’ll get a series of aligners, each worn for about two weeks, 20–22 hours a day. Every 6–8 weeks, you’ll check in to monitor progress. Treatment can take 6–18 months, but you might notice changes in just a few weeks. It’s straightforward and fits into busy schedules.

Benefits of Invisalign

  • Subtle Look: Clear aligners are hard to spot, perfect for work or social settings.
  • Ease of Use: Pop them out to eat or brush, no restrictions on food.
  • Comfort: Smooth plastic means no sharp wires poking your mouth.

Disclaimer: Invisalign requires consistent wear for best results. Speak to a dentist to ensure it suits your dental needs.

Is Invisalign for You?

Invisalign is ideal for mild to moderate alignment issues, like crooked teeth or gaps. It’s popular with adults who want a low-key fix or those whose teeth have shifted post-braces. You’ll need to be diligent about wearing the aligners and keeping them clean. Severe cases might need other options, so a professional assessment is essential.

Can You Combine Them?

Sometimes, a combo approach works best. If you’ve lost a tooth and have crooked teeth, an implant can replace the missing one while Invisalign aligns the rest. This needs careful planning to time treatments right. Discuss your full dental history with your dentist to ensure everything syncs up smoothly.
